Modern control theory formulates dynamical systems using state-space models (vectors and matrices) and emphasizes time-domain analysis and design. Key goals are to analyze system behavior (stability, controllability, observability), design controllers (state feedback, observers, optimal controllers), and ensure performance (transient response, robustness).
